Visual Studio中一个项目的多个团队 - 糟糕的做法?

时间:2014-03-27 02:34:54

标签: python git visual-studio azure azure-devops

以前我一直在用git使用Bitbucket;我可能每个项目都有十几个存储库。

Python模块特别适合这种布局;因为你可以将每个依赖模块添加到requirements.txt;它还允许您在团队中工作时减少合并问题;并有助于解耦和增加凝聚力。

开始在Azure上使用Visual Studio(尽管仍然是git);我想知道这种软件工程方法是否仍然可行。

您是否建议为我的每个Python模块设置“Visual Studio Online Project”?

1 个答案:

答案 0 :(得分:4)

VSO与项目和存储库之间没有1-1的关系;一个项目可能包含超过1个回购。我建议一个包含多个存储库的团队项目可以更好地为您服务。如果您想在逻辑上包含工作项以与回购对齐,我会使用区域路径。